Haruka Kurebayashi
What is “kawaii” in your opinion?
To me “kawaii” is expressing the things I like, the way I like. But it is also about appreciating another person’s point of view.
Who/what inspires your fashion?
My grandma. When she knows she will have a visitor, she gets all dolled up. She’ll wear special make-up for that day. And she loves clothes too. She has always been fiercely passionate about her love for clothes and having a “theme of the day”. Everything I love about fashion, I learned from her.
What is a key component of your co-ordinates?
Colour! I have, inside of me, a really solid understanding of colour that others just don’t really get.
How has your style changed over time?
I’ve always known what I wanted to wear, ever since I was a child. I would see things and be like “I wanna wear that”’. Whether it’s head-to-toe camouflage or a cow onesie, I have such a passion for fashion. Around middle school, it was Gyaru fashion. In high school, it was Rock-kei. After graduation, Decora was my main thing. No matter what stage I’ve been at in my life, I have always had colour.
